TOPIX Hardware Demystified: Beyond Minimum Specs

Core Technical Requirements Explained

JLR TOPIX operates through JET Master Engineering Tool (formerly SX-Tool), which has specific hardware demands:

  • Processor: Intel i5 or Ryzen 5 minimum (i7/Ryzen 7 recommended for complex CCF operations)
  • RAM: 16GB DDR4 minimum (32GB ideal for simultaneous vehicle communication and cloud validation)
  • Storage: 256GB NVMe SSD (conventional HDDs cause timeout errors during programming)
  • OS: Windows 10/11 Pro 64-bit (Home Edition lacks critical enterprise networking features)
  • Networking: Gigabit Ethernet port + 5GHz WiFi (TOPIX Cloud requires sustained 5Mbps upload)
  • USB: USB 3.0 Type-A for DOIP VCI stability (USB-C adapters introduce communication latency)

Unlike consumer software, JET Master maintains constant bidirectional communication with both the vehicle via DOIP and TOPIX Cloud. Insufficient resources cause checksum errors in CCF validation.

Common Laptop-Related Failures & Fixes

Technicians frequently encounter these hardware-induced errors:

  • Error: “Service Connection Timeout”
    Cause: Background processes consuming bandwidth
    Fix: Disable Windows Update sharing and limit background apps
  • Error: “DOIP Communication Interrupted”
    Cause: USB port power management or hub usage
    Fix: Disable USB selective suspend and connect VCI directly
  • System Freezes During CCF Write
    Cause: Insufficient RAM or HDD swap file usage
    Fix: Upgrade to 32GB RAM and confirm SSD free space >40%
  • Certificate Validation Failures
    Cause: Incorrect system time/date or firewall blocks
    Fix: Enable auto-time sync and whitelist *.jlrext.com

Critical Interface: Bosch JLR DOIP VCI

The Genuine Bosch JLR DOIP VCI has specific laptop dependencies:

  • USB 3.0 Type-A port (USB-C adapters cause voltage drops)
  • 500mA continuous power delivery
  • Windows Driver Framework 11.0 or newer
  • Exclusive port access (no hub sharing)

Warning: Consumer-grade laptops often throttle USB power during intensive tasks – a major risk during programming.

JLR TOPIX Laptop FAQ

  • Do I need a specific laptop brand for JLR TOPIX?
    No specific brand, but business-class models (Dell Latitude, Lenovo ThinkPad, HP EliteBook) are recommended. Avoid consumer laptops with power-saving USB ports.
  • Can I use a MacBook for JLR diagnostics?
    Only via BootCamp/Windows partition. However, USB-C power delivery inconsistencies make most MacBooks risky for critical programming tasks.
  • Is 8GB RAM enough for JET Master?
    No. 16GB is the absolute minimum. Complex CCF operations require 24-32GB when processing large configuration sets.
  • Why does my TOPIX session disconnect randomly?
    Typically caused by: WiFi power management, background updates, or CPU throttling. Always use wired Ethernet and disable power-saving modes.
